Zebra cake



    Everybody is familiar with chocolate and vanilla cakes orr  marble cakes whose taste reminds us of our childhood. Today we gonna show a different way of making the classic choco-vanilla cake of our childhood and this way is....a zebra cake. Still a bit warm, along with  a cup of cold milk, zebra cake always makes a delicious treat. 




Ingredients

Makes about 10 servings(maybe more it depends

  • 4 eggs
  • 200g sugar
  • 200g butter at room temperature
  • 240 ml milk
  • 1 tsp vanilla 
  • 375g all-purpose-flour 
  • 10 g baking powder
  • 1/4 tsp salt






For the chocolate batter
  • 3 tbsp (25g) cocoa powder
  • 1/4 cup (50ml) milk
  • 1 tbsp (15g) sugar







Directions


1. Grease and line with parchment paper, a 24 cm  round cake pan. Preheat oven at 180o C.

2. Whisk together in a large bowl the dry ingredients, flour salt and baking powder.




3. In another bowl mix the cocoa powder with 1/4 cup milk and 1 tbsp of sugar.

4. Mix butter with sugar until creamy. Add eggs one at a time and mix until well incorporated. Add vanilla. 





 5. With the mixer on low, add gradually milk and flour in the mixture until all is well incorporated.

6. Remove two cups of the batter and mix them with the chocolate batter.

7. Use one tablespoon for each batter to create the layers of batter on the prepared pan. Begin from the middle of the pan, take one spoon of white batter then over it add a spoon of chocolate batter and repeat this steps until all batter has been used. 








8. Bake for 50-60 minutes until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.


9. Remove from oven and let cool for 15 minutes on a cooling rack before removing from the pan. 

10. Serve as it is or top with chocolate glaze.
